Breakfast- Something to Start the Engines!
Always a great time to do your Probiotics; if you pop some as soon as you walk in the kitchen, then as you get the rest of your breakfast ready they will be getting down to your intestines unhampered which is how they are most effective. they CAN be taken with meals so go ahead if you forgot to do them earlier. ALSO don't get nervous if you left them out of the fridge for a few days, weeks or even up to 6 months- ! They do not spoil, they only die off and it becomes a weaker dose is all. so if that happens just eat twice as many as you would normally. They will not harm you.
Next a hot drink is usually on most folks minds. One of the best for a little liver cleansing and a slight intestinal nudge, try squeezing a whole lemon in your cup of boiling water. Sip and be amazed at how satisfying this is! Of course green, white or black tea, in that order are high in antioxidants and a some caffeine. If you LOVE coffee, fine, have it! But try to do some organic fair trade. Also you could try making your own water processed coffee- I am told this makes the SMOOTHEST cup of coffee you ever had. It does take away the acid, which makes it more agreeable. BUT remember one cup is enough- if you find you are craving more than that look into feeding your adrenals and other energizing tips. Here's how to make the water processed coffee-
Pour one pound of coffee into a one gallon glass jar (ask at a , restaurant. deli or institution for one of these)
Fill with water
Let set overnight in refrigerator
Pour liquid into another glass container to store in fridge-FOR hot coffee, use one tablespoon or as desired of liquid concentrate in a cup, add boiling water
Discard grounds in you garden( some gardener should tell us why...?)
OK the next thing on your breakfast routine should be some form of fruit-it is great to eat by itself as it can digest quickly and help lubricate bowels and get blood sugar stirring for energy. Also you should be tryng to eat 7-9 servings of fruit and vegetables per day . so get one or two in there first thing. Notice that is SERVINGS that means a large piece of fruit may count as two servings. I have been taught that many serving sizes for the fruits or veggies is roughly a 1/2 cup of food.
Raw fruit is obviously good (some nutritionist say to aim for 50-75% raw food in your diet) or try stewing some apples, pears, dried fruits, raisins cranberries , whatever -with a few shakes of cinnamon and maybe some nutmeg. i stewed a bunch this fall and canned it so i have it ready to heat and eat now. It is so appealing on a snowy day! For an extra treat I put it on Greek-style plain yogurt. Now you've had protein, calcium and fruit and it's a fast, light, easy to digest breakfast. You could add a slice of toast with flax/butter (see below)or almond butter for a more filling quick breakfast. look for the whole grain multigrain, try spelt or Ezeikiel bread for a healthier option. For a muffin like option try something like Essene bread- slice thick toast and put butter or flax oil on it. Here is the way to get more of the healthy essential fatty acids of flax oil into you - take 1 stick butter (NOT MARGARINE) when soft at room temperature, blend in 1/4 cup NSP Flax oil liquid pack in small dish and use as a butter spread.
Oatmeal is another good whole grain breakfast choice- try a faster way of making it that creates more of a muesli type dish.
Put desired amount of oatmeal in your bowl (raisins, dried cranberries, etc can be addded if desired)
pour on enough boiling water to just cover the oats well.
Let set 2-4 minutes (till when you look down into bottom of dish and water is all absorbed)
Add a shot of NSP Thai Go juice, Greek yogurt or milk of any sort or juice ( orange is tasty)
Dress up with more nuts or seeds if desired
of course it doesn't take long to scramble an egg and throw in some of last nites steamed veggies,
OR keep a bunch of boiled eggs in the fridge, peel, dump on some powdered herb salt, or some horseradish mayo or celtic sea salt and you are on your way! or make a quick egg salad wrap or sandwich
Egg Custard is my other favorite FAST FOOD egg breakfast.
I make up a 1/2 dozen of these for a real treat of a breakfast or for dessert when I am in the mood
Put in a 2 qt bowl 5-6 eggs, 1 qt milk of any sort (my favorite for delicate light custards is Rice Milk, also try almond,goat, hemp or soy) beat with a whisk or fork
1 teaspoon Vanilla Extract
4 tiny scoops( come with it) OR 4 packages of NSP Stevia ( not sure of measurements on other brands) or 1/4 NSP XYlitol
powder
pour into 6-8 ovenproof cups or pyrex dishes. Sprinkle with ground Nutmeg
Set dishes in a large pan and pour in water around dishes to come 1/2 way up on them
Bake at 350-375 for 45-60 minutes- check to see if middle looks "set up" it will wiggle when shook but not look totally like thin liquid. keep cool
for extra treat put raspberries or cherries on top to eat.
And now for the Smoothie crowd: put in blender or food processor: 1/2 to 1 cup yogurt, or Tofu or some kind of milk , 1/2 to 1 cup frozen berries and/or frozen sliced bananas 1-2 shots NSP Thai go juice. NOW add whatever else you want- some Ultimate Greenzone will alkalize you and raise the nutrition level, some NSP Synerprotein powder, some flax oil to get your Omega 3s, the liquid vitamins like Vita Wave or Chinese Mineral Chi, NSP liquid Calcium, or powdered coral calcium, anything you want!
There are a few healthy ways to start your day so what's your excuse for skipping breakfast or having (shudder!) coffee and bagels every day??
